What are Anal Glands?

Anal glands, also known as anal sacs, are small sacs located on either side of a dog’s anus. These glands produce a pungent-smelling substance that is unique to each dog and serves as a form of communication. When a dog defecates, the pressure applied to the glands helps release the fluid, marking their territory and providing information to other dogs.

While some dog breeds naturally have their anal glands expressed during regular bowel movements, others, including Rottweilers, may require manual expression due to various factors, such as a sedentary lifestyle, obesity, or issues with the glands themselves.

The Importance of Gland Expression for Rottweilers

Regular expression of the anal glands is crucial for the health and comfort of Rottweilers. When these glands do not properly empty, problems can arise, such as impaction, infection, or abscesses. These conditions can be painful for your furry friend and may require veterinary intervention to treat.

Signs that your Rottweiler may need their glands expressed include scooting or dragging their rear on the ground, excessive licking or biting of the anal area, and a foul odor emanating from the rear. If you notice any of these signs, it is essential to consult a veterinarian or a professional groomer experienced in gland expression.

Regular gland expression can help prevent uncomfortable and potentially serious conditions. It is recommended to have your Rottweiler’s glands expressed every 4-6 weeks to maintain their overall health and well-being.

Tips for Maintaining Healthy Anal Glands

In addition to regular gland expression, there are a few things you can do to help maintain your Rottweiler’s anal gland health:

  1. Ensure a high-fiber diet: A diet rich in fiber can help promote regular bowel movements, which may aid in the natural expression of the anal glands.
  2. Promote exercise: Regular physical activity can help keep your Rottweiler’s digestive system healthy and their bowels regular, making gland expression less necessary.
  3. Monitor their stool consistency: Loose stools can contribute to gland issues, so keeping an eye on your Rottweiler’s stool consistency can help identify any potential problems.
  4. Regular veterinary check-ups: Regular visits to the veterinarian can help identify and address any potential gland issues early on.

Tips for Expressing Rottweilers’ Glands Safely

While it is generally recommended to have a professional groomer or veterinarian perform gland expression on Rottweilers, there may be instances where you need to do it at home. Here are some tips for expressing your Rottweiler’s glands safely:

Seek Professional Guidance

If you are new to gland expression or unsure about the process, seek guidance from a professional groomer or veterinarian. They can show you the proper technique and provide you with tips specific to your Rottweiler’s anatomy.

Use Disposable Gloves

Wearing disposable gloves during the expression process is essential to maintain hygiene and prevent the transmission of bacteria. This protects both you and your Rottweiler from potential infections.

Apply Gentle Pressure

When expressing the glands, apply gentle pressure using your fingers. Place your index finger and thumb on either side of the gland, then squeeze gently to release the fluid. Avoid using excessive force or aggressive manipulation, as this can cause discomfort or injury.

Keep Your Rottweiler Calm

A relaxed and calm Rottweiler is more likely to have a positive experience during gland expression. Use treats, positive reinforcement, and a soothing tone to create a comfortable environment for your furry friend.

If in Doubt, Consult a Professional

If you are unsure about expressing your Rottweiler’s glands at home or encounter any difficulties, it is best to consult a professional groomer or veterinarian. They have the necessary expertise and can ensure the process is done safely and effectively.

1. How can I tell if my Rottweiler’s glands need to be expressed?

When a dog’s anal glands are full, they may display certain behaviors like scooting their bottom on the ground, excessively licking their behind, or experiencing discomfort when defecating. If you notice any of these signs, it may be an indication that your Rottweiler’s glands need to be expressed.

If you’re unsure or uncomfortable doing it yourself, it’s always best to consult with your veterinarian, who can examine and express the glands if necessary.

2. Should I express my Rottweiler’s glands regularly as a preventive measure?

Expressing your Rottweiler’s anal glands should not be done regularly as a preventive measure. The glands naturally express themselves during bowel movements for most dogs.

Regularly expressing the glands when they aren’t full can lead to overstimulation, which can cause the glands to become dependent on manual expression.

3. Can I express my Rottweiler’s glands at home, or should I take them to a professional?

If you feel comfortable and have been trained by a professional on how to express the glands properly, you can do it at home. However, if you are unsure or worried about causing any harm, it’s best to take your Rottweiler to a professional groomer or veterinarian to have it done safely.

Expressing the glands incorrectly can cause infection or injury, so it’s important to follow proper techniques and seek advice if needed.

4. What can I do to help keep my Rottweiler’s glands healthy and functional?

One of the best ways to maintain the health of your Rottweiler’s anal glands is by providing a high-fiber diet. This helps promote regular bowel movements, which naturally express the glands.

Regular exercise also plays a crucial role in ensuring proper gland function. Daily walks and playtime can help keep your Rottweiler’s digestive system in good working order.

5. Are there any health issues associated with poorly maintained anal glands in Rottweilers?

If a Rottweiler’s anal glands are not regularly expressed when necessary, they can become impacted, infected, or even abscessed. This can cause discomfort, pain, and even lead to more serious health issues.

If you notice any unusual behaviors or signs of discomfort in your Rottweiler, it’s important to have their anal glands checked by a professional to prevent any potential health complications.
